The invention provides a leakage cable for a train ground wireless transmission signal system, which comprises an outer sheath, a longitudinal covering copper strip outer conductor, a physical foaming insulator and a spiral corrugated copper tube inner conductor, wherein multiple profiled gaps are arranged on the longitudinal covering copper strip outer conductor along the axial direction; the profiled gaps are rectangular, the middle part of one long edge of the rectangle extends towards the opposite edge to form an isosceles trapezoid protruding part, the central point of the bottom edge of the isosceles trapezoid protruding part coincides with the central point of the long edge of the rectangle of the isosceles trapezoid protruding part, directions of the isosceles trapezoid protruding parts on adjacent two profiled gaps are opposite, and the multiple profiled gaps are arranged axially along the longitudinal covering copper strip outer conductor. The leakage cable for the train ground wireless transmission signal system can meet requirements of signal transmission of multiple frequency bands of the train ground wireless transmission signal system in the urban rail transit field, can be well applied to the train ground wireless transmission signal system, and has the advantages of little transmission loss, little coupling loss, and long transmission distance.

technical field [0001] The invention relates to the field of rail transit information transmission, in particular to a leaky cable for a vehicle-to-ground wireless transmission signal system. Background technique [0002] With the development of urban rail transit technology, the communication-based train control system, that is, the CBTC system has become the mainstream of research and application of urban rail transit signaling systems at home and abroad, and has been widely used in subway construction projects at home and abroad in recent years. [0003] Communication-based train control system (CBTC) adopts advanced communication and computer technology to continuously control and monitor train operation, and can realize two-way information transmission between ground control system and train, which belongs to mobile block system.
